body {
 background-color:#1A7F7C;
}

#haupt {
 width:670px;
 min-height:700px;
 margin:15px;
 margin-left:auto; 
 margin-right:auto; 
 border:2px solid black;;
 padding:15px;
 background-color:#E6E6E6;
 font-family:Georgia, "Times New Roman", Times, serif;
 font-size:small;
 text-decoration:none;
}

#willkommen {
 background-color:#FFFFFF; 
 margin-top:20px; 
 padding:5px; 
 border:1px solid #666666; 
 width:320px;
}

a:link { 
 color:#1A7F7C;
}

a:visited { 
 color:#1A7F7C; 
}
                
a:hover {
 color:#FFFFFF;
 background-color:Red;
 text-decoration:none;
}

h1 {
 font-size: xx-large;
 color:#FF0000;
}

h2 {
 font-size: large;
 color:#000000;
}

table, td {
 border:0px;
}

td {
 vertical-align:bottom;
}

th {
 text-align:left;
}

.box {
 width:510px;
 border:1px dashed black; 
 padding:15px; 
 margin:20px 0px 20px 0px;
 background-color:#FFFFFF;
}

.fehler {
 font-weight:bold;
 color:#FF0000;
}

.menue {
 text-align:center;
 font-size:0.8em;
 background-color:#FFFFFF;
 font-family:Arial, sans-serif;
 margin-right:2px;
 padding:3px;
 border:1px solid #1A7F7C;
 text-decoration:none;
 color:#000000;
 }

.small {
 font-size: small;
 text-align:left;
}

.einstellungen {
 background-color:#FFFFFF;
 padding:5px;
}

.zaehler {
 text-align:right;
 }

.komm_wm {
 font-size:smaller;
 color:#1A7F7C;
}

#smilies {
 height:200px; 
 text-align:center;
 overflow:auto; 
}

#flickr_photo {text-align:center; width:260px; border:none;}

